The construction industry heavily relies on the proper management of wood moisture levels to ensure structural integrity and safety. Wood is commonly used in building materials such as framing, flooring, and roofing. Excess moisture can cause wood to expand, contract, or warp, leading to potential structural weaknesses and costly repairs. Digital wood moisture meters provide precise and reliable readings, allowing construction professionals to assess whether wood materials are suitable for use in various applications. These devices ensure that the moisture content stays within acceptable ranges, contributing to the longevity and strength of buildings and structures.
In addition to assessing moisture in raw building materials, digital wood moisture meters are also crucial in verifying moisture levels in wood products used in the construction process. Whether the wood is sourced from timber or manufactured products like plywood or fiberboard, accurate moisture measurement helps prevent shrinkage, mold growth, and other problems that can arise when wood is exposed to fluctuating moisture levels during construction. As construction practices become more reliant on precision, the demand for digital wood moisture meters in the sector continues to rise.
In the furniture industry, wood is a primary material, and its moisture content is critical to product quality. Wood that has too high a moisture level can cause furniture to warp, crack, or even become moldy over time. Digital wood moisture meters enable manufacturers to monitor and control the moisture content of wood during production, ensuring that it remains within the optimal range for crafting durable and high-quality products. This helps prevent waste and ensures that finished furniture items meet industry standards for strength, aesthetics, and longevity.

The paper and pulp industry also relies heavily on digital wood moisture meters, as the moisture content of wood directly impacts the quality and efficiency of paper production. When wood is processed into pulp, moisture levels must be carefully controlled to prevent issues such as uneven pulping or drying, which can lead to defects in the final paper product. Digital moisture meters offer a quick and accurate way to measure moisture content in wood before and during the pulp process. This ensures that manufacturers maintain consistent pulp quality and can adjust their processes to meet specific production requirements.
Furthermore, moisture control is vital during the drying process of paper production. Excessive moisture can cause the paper to tear, wrinkle, or become brittle, leading to waste and decreased production efficiency. By monitoring and controlling the moisture levels with digital wood moisture meters, pulp and paper manufacturers can improve process control, reduce energy consumption, and minimize waste. This helps the industry optimize its operations while ensuring the production of high-quality paper products that meet customer demands.

What is a digital wood moisture meter?
A digital wood moisture meter is a device used to measure the moisture content in wood, providing precise readings that help ensure optimal conditions for wood processing and storage.
Why is moisture measurement important in the construction industry?
Moisture measurement is vital in construction to ensure that wood materials do not warp, expand, or contract, which could compromise the integrity of structures.
How does a digital wood moisture meter work?
These meters typically use electrical resistance or capacitance to measure moisture levels by determining how much moisture is present in a wood sample.
Can digital wood moisture meters be used on materials other than wood?
Yes, digital wood moisture meters can also be used on other materials like paper, plaster, and concrete to measure moisture content in various applications.
What is the optimal moisture content for wood used in furniture?
For most wood used in furniture, an ideal moisture content range is between 6-8%, though it can vary depending on the type of wood and climate.
How accurate are digital wood moisture meters?
Digital wood moisture meters are generally accurate to within 1% to 2% of the actual moisture content, depending on the model and technology used.
Are there different types of digital wood moisture meters?
Yes, there are pin-type and pinless moisture meters, each suited to different applications based on the level of precision required and the material being measured.
How does a pinless digital wood moisture meter work?
A pinless moisture meter uses electromagnetic sensors to measure moisture content without the need for pins that penetrate the material.
Can digital wood moisture meters help with preventing mold?
Yes, by accurately measuring and controlling moisture levels, these meters help reduce the risk of mold growth in wood materials.
